Description
The Associate, Global Medical Information is responsible for executing strategy and developing content for the global medical information system for assigned products. The incumbent ensures that Astellas Medical Information content in the global repository that is current, approved, medical content. The incumbent is responsible that information developed for external customers represents one Astellas medical voice in alignment with the integrated medical communications plans; develops content that builds on metrics, reporting and analysis of customers’ inquiries/trends/data gaps; responsible for handling escalations of complex MI inquiries for assigned products; and lastly, monitors pertinent scientific/pharmaceutical and competitive intelligence to ensure content is current. Is a Core member of the Medical Communications Product Team and collaborates with numerous internal stakeholders to ensure medical information is developed and disseminated appropriately.
Essential Job Duties
Represents Medical Information on applicable global matrix teams. Contributes to the Medical Information portion of the Core Medical Plan (CMP) and informs the CMT of key clinical issues, trends, and data gaps by analyzing medical information inquiry reports
Proactively identifies needs for specific medical information content development and dissemination
Leads and/or participates in applicable matrix teams responsible for the development of scientifically balanced, well-referenced core global medical content used for responses to external medical inquiries for global products. Participates in best practices development and analysis of process gaps across matrix teams
Influences across regional MA and affiliates, to ensure the development of relevant global medical information content and its appropriate use. In developing global medical information content, contextually evaluates large amounts of data into concise deliverables that are focused, objective, balanced and supported by applicable references.
Identifies new pertinent scientific/pharmaceutical data, MI insights and competitive intelligence that is significant enough to update or create new medical information content.
Evaluates and researches escalated complex MI inquiries for assigned products
Identifies needs/gaps regarding Medical Information policies, procedures, and work processes; works towards consistent process improvement.
Develops partnerships with:
Medical Information (MI) colleagues in regions to drive and ensure understanding and development of global medical information content and to ensure a productive, efficient and highly valued work environment.
Publications group to ensure communication exchange i.e. ensure applicable data from Astellas publications are included in medical information content.
Scientific Communications colleagues to exchange knowledge, informing MI content for external customers and scientific knowledge/insights for internal stakeholders
Ensures compliance and transparency within medical information processes and procedures in alignment with Legal / Regulatory / Compliance.
Accountable for meeting travel budget objectives, assisting in project goals and department priorities.
Demonstrates effective strategic thinking and problem solving with a high degree of emotional intelligence, with the ability to both recognize and anticipate problems.
If applicable, instructs and mentors students according to educational requirements as appropriate, during a professional rotation at Astellas. In Munich location, this responsibility applies only to incumbents with a pharmacy degree.
This position provides global medical information support through the development of MI content for use to respond to MI inquiries (100K+/year) and through addressing escalations of complex/challenging queries for assigned products (up to 25% of total queries)
Responsibility includes content for assigned products (2-3 global products) as well as assigned regional/local products (up to 400 new documents per year, and maintenance of up to 300-500 documents per year)
Lead/participate on 1-3 matrix teams
Management of output of 1-2 vendors
Impacts global customer service and the development and dissemination of medical information content provided to external customers. 800+ internal stakeholders will have access to the global medical information system and its content.
Required Qualifications
Pharmacist (PharmD) or equivalent Advanced Scientific Degree (such as PhD or MD) with at least 3 years Pharmaceutical Industry experience including at least 1-2 years of drug/medical Information experience.
Demonstrates a thorough understanding of legal/regulatory/compliance/pharmaceutical requirements and guidelines with respect to medical affairs and medical information in the pharmaceutical industry.
Applies comprehensive technical skills to review/understand complex scientific/pharmaceutical and medical data from clinical and non-clinical trials and summarizes content in both written and verbal forms according to medical/pharmaceutical criteria.
Demonstrates strong communication skills, including medical/scientific written and verbal communications. Required skills include writing, reviewing and editing communications using clinical/scientific expertise
Has comprehensive knowledge of medical terminology and applicable company products
Has excellent presentation and training skills
Manages multiple projects with a high level of efficiency
Fluent in written and verbal business English
Preferred Qualifications
Experience working in a global pharmaceutical industry environment.
Matrix management experience preferred.
Experience within Therapeutic Area.
Demonstrates understanding of commercial business surrounding applicable product(s)
